It seems a lot of emu's suffer through this, and Fusion seems to do it as well as Gens.  I'd like to be able to designate a different key than ESC to exit the emulator.  Could this be a command like option or an ini option with a keycode for exit?

I am limited in the amount of buttons I have on my arcade cabinet's control panel, and I do not have ESC mapped to any of them (I have a Hotrod SE with standard MAME controls, no ESC).  So, if I need to exit an emulator that requires that key to be ESC, I'm outta luck, gotta pull out the keyboard.

I am using Fusion with MameWah.  At one point I had Gens working with Lazarus using Howard Casto's launch wrapper where you could specify a process kill key, but I don't believe the wrapper is cooperating with MameWah and Fusion. 

Anyone have a solution?  Zsnes does this well, in allowing me to specify an exit key.  For most emulators I use "4", the right flipper/coin entry button.  Only in MAME do I have to use a 2-key combo.

I'm sure there are other emulators this problem plagues as well.  If anyone has a working MameWah ini with Howard's wrapper, or other solutions, I'd love to hear them.

You might not want to add another button, but you can mod a HotRod to add an Escape button.  It's pretty easy, here's how I did it:

http://mamewah.mameworld.net/hotrodmod.htm

If you want to do it I think I still have some a spare connector you'd need you can have.  Maybe you could add a small hidden button somewhere...

Most people have an Escape button or shift button or whatever, so the emulator devs often stick to that.  Many of these devs are not too interested in making these kind of keys mappable...in fairness it's not really their priority.
